Morgan Stanley Expands Crypto Lineup with Ethereum and Solana ETPs
Morgan Stanley has expanded its digital asset lineup by launching two new exchange-traded products (ETPs) tracking Ethereum and Solana. The Morgan Stanley Ethereum Trust and Morgan Stanley Solana Trust, trading under the tickers MSSE and MSOL respectively, began trading on NYSE Arca.
The ETPs charge an annual management fee of 0.14%, making them among the lowest-cost US crypto exchange-traded products. Both funds will also engage in staking, committing a portion of their holdings to help validate transactions and secure the respective networks.
Morgan Stanley's entry into Ethereum and Solana marks its first foray into these assets beyond Bitcoin, which it launched earlier this year with the Morgan Stanley Bitcoin Trust. The bank has expanded direct crypto access through E*TRADE, allowing customers to buy and sell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Solana.
